The Ministry of Energy of Kazakhstan in conjunction with QazaqGaz, the national gas company in Kazakhstan, has prepared a forecast balance of gas until 2030. According to this plan, gas production this year is expected to reach 60.5 billion cubic meters of gas, which is a 2.4% increase over last year (59.1 billion cubic meters), according to the Ministry of Energy.

In 2023, the Tengiz oil and gas field produced 16 billion cubic meters of gas (27.1%), Karachaganak – 22 billion cubic meters (37.3%), Kashagan – 11.8 billion cubic meters (20%) and other gas fields – 8.8 billion cubic meters of gas (14.9%).

The Energy Ministry hails the rapid development of the gas industry, citing an increase in gas production in the country. This year, the agency expects that the production of commercial-grade gas will reach 28 billion cubic meters. At the same time, according to the forecast balance of gas, the current domestic consumption of gas is 20.9 billion cubic meters.

On April 18, 2024, some media outlets reported that starting from January, Kazakhstan received 500 million cubic meters of gas from Russia, which began exporting its gas to Kazakhstan in October 2023. Russian President Vladimir Putin promised that Russia would export three million cubic meters of gas and even more than that to Kazakhstan and Uzbekistan.
